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,319,150,575
Lastest Block:
1,952,389
Utxos:
1,982,754
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
13/03/2025 07:47:44 UTC
Txid
caeb8428c110656714208b44b24d4e2b0c296855cb531be317593ea11bc81578
Block
1,660,464
Block hash
4360c3395883a83e9aa1189f1b87293add4c87966d348864901b3cf37325e8ab
Stake amount
291.1950336 XEP
Sender
ep1q7m2c023cfspy89fmja68qwc6avk4mz6px99vwf
Recipient
ep1qkprjy7qx2jjv9gr65vtdwrn4mxy6kuj5vew4pt
(2,291,366.30875858 XEP)